The Empire Plan is a unique health insurance plan designed especially for public employees in New York State. Empire Plan benefits include inpatient and outpatient hospital coverage, medical/surgical coverage, Centers of Excellence for transplants, infertility and cancer, home care services, equipment and supplies, mental health and substance abuse coverage and prescription drug coverage.

TO: New York State Health Benefits Administrators
FROM: Employee Benefits Division
SUBJECT: Revised Form PS-451 (Statement of Disability Dependent 19 Years of Age or Older) New Form PS 451 I (Statement of Disability Dependent 19 Years of Age or Older Instructions)
DATE: May 29, 2002
The PS-451 Statement of Disability Dependent 19 Years of Age or Older for Participating Employer Agencies and Participating Agencies has been changed from a three-part carbon form to a single copy two sided form. The instructions for completing the PS-451 appear in a separate new form PS-451 I - Statement of Disability Dependent 19 Years of Age or Older Instructions. Please discard any old versions of the PS-451 that you have in stock and begin to use this form and the new PS-451 I immediately.
The PS-451 is designed to maintain the privacy of the enrollee. As the HBA, you should not have access to information completed in Parts D or E, which appear on the back of the PS-451. Please read the instructions carefully in PS-451 I for more information.
Keep the forms as a master copy to photocopy, or print the forms directly from our website.
